怪我咯2017-04-17 11:09:48
你可以听听下面这个故事,在此借用迅哥儿的一句话:
这个世界上本没有路,走的人多了,于是便成了路...
PS:前面,只是本人作为java web开发世界中一枚屌丝的小小追随足迹。现在回过头来看:
所谓的框架,只是帮你完成一些基础,琐碎工作的工具,使你能够更好的关注自己的业务逻辑。不要本木倒置,为了框架而框架。对于一个新的项目,如果时间充足,你可以好好了解,仔细选型;如果时间不允许,果断选择自己最熟悉,最信得过的上...
迷茫2017-04-17 11:09:48
Java本身就是带着镣铐的跳舞。
学习Struts可能比较痛苦。
但是我可以告诉你,Spring会比它更复杂。
所以学习Struts是Java EE的必备课程。
不过我个人现在对Java EE不是很看好,反而对Android开发比较有兴趣。所以其他的框架我就不熟悉了。比如Play Framework之类的。
怪我咯2017-04-17 11:09:48
spring framework 基本上是必选, 使用java的公司, 大部分应用框架都是以spring framework为基础的.
如果你觉得struts复杂, 试试 spring mvc.
高洛峰2017-04-17 11:09:48
Spring作为一个集成其他框架的框架是主流选择。 如果想用MVC 可以考虑用Spring MVC 也可以用 Struts. IoC如果想不想用Spring IoC 可以用Google的一个轻量级实现. 依据你项目的实际情况,可以考虑用ORM或者使用传统的JDBC. ORM框架比较多的是Hibernate和iBatis.